Abstract
This chapter provides an in-depth overview of gonorrhea and chlamydia, 2 common sexually transmitted infections (STIs) caused by the bacteria Neisseria gonorrhoeae and Chlamydia trachomatis, respectively. It covers their epidemiology, transmission, and risk factors, highlighting the global burden of these infections. It also describes the clinical manifestations of each disease, which range from asymptomatic to pelvic inflammatory disease and infertility. Diagnostic techniques are discussed alongside recommended treatment regimens and antibiotic resistance concerns. In addition, it explores prevention strategies and the importance of sexual health education and screening programs.
